Публикации с тегом "validator"

Стандарты XHTML

Затрагивая тему разметки веб-страниц ранее мы всегда применяли традиционный язык HTML, который в данный момент является скорее уже теоретической составляющей и на практике почти не применяется. Одним из наиболее распространенных языков разметки гипертекста в последнее время является XHTML. XHTML — это практически тот же HTML, но с небольшими различиями. Существует несколько версий (1.0, 1.1, 2.0 — в разработке) и типов (strict, transitional, frameset) XHTML. Для создания страниц я рекомендую использовать XHTML Transitional или Strict. XHTML Strict требует более строго соблюдения синтаксиса и накладывает ряд дополнительных ограничений. Если необходима страница с фреймами, то используйте XHTML Frameset.

Первое отличие между HTML и XHTML, о котором я бы хотел упомянуть, заключается в написании непарных тегов. Непарные теги в XHTML закрываются при помощи комбинации символа слеша и закрывающей треугольной скобки:

HTML:

<br>
<img src="logo.gif">

XHTML:

<br />
<img src="logo.gif" />